What the officers, directors and large holders did with their own shares. Only open-market purchases and sales count toward the totals — grants, option exercises and shares withheld for tax are compensation mechanics, not decisions, and they're listed separately below.

Form 4s are due within two business days of a transaction, so this is close to real time — unlike the quarterly 13F data on the Institutional tab. A single large sale often reflects a prearranged 10b5-1 plan rather than a fresh view, so read a pattern of sales rather than any one of them.
